rationalize the denominator.

\\\frac{\sqrt{5}}{\sqrt{10} - \sqrt{5}}\\

\\\frac{\sqrt{5}}{\sqrt{10} - \sqrt{5}} = \square\\
(simplify your answer. type an exact answer, using radicals as needed.)

Explanation:

⚡ Using what you learned: Rationalizing Denominators

Step 1: Multiply by the conjugate

$$ \frac{\sqrt{5}}{\sqrt{10} - \sqrt{5}} \cdot \frac{\sqrt{10} + \sqrt{5}}{\sqrt{10} + \sqrt{5}} $$

Step 2: Simplify the denominator

$$ (\sqrt{10} - \sqrt{5})(\sqrt{10} + \sqrt{5}) = 10 - 5 = 5 $$

Step 3: Simplify the numerator

$$ \sqrt{5}(\sqrt{10} + \sqrt{5}) = \sqrt{50} + 5 = 5\sqrt{2} + 5 $$

Step 4: Divide terms

$$ \frac{5\sqrt{2} + 5}{5} = \sqrt{2} + 1 $$

Answer:

$$ \sqrt{2} + 1 $$
